Four German Women Arrested In Iraq Worked As ‘Morality Police’ For Islamic State
Posted on July 29, 2017
Four German women who fled to Iraq to join the Islamic State and were recently captured in Mosul are said to have worked for the terror group as “morality police” enforcing strict Shariah law.
